WebHow to File for UBIT. To report and pay UBIT, the IRA must file IRS Form 990-T by April 15. If the annual gross UBIT income exceeds $1,000, the IRA must report and pay UBIT. UBIT is paid with IRA funds, not the IRA owner’s personal funds. Some states may have their own form for UBIT. Contact a financial advisor to see if it applies to your state. WebJan 30, 2024 · Reporting UBTI/UDFI . UBTI/UDFI tax must be paid each year from the IRA holding the investment. The IRA owner cannot pay the tax from other assets. The tax is reported to the IRS on Form 990-T, Exempt Organization Business Income Tax Return, on behalf of the IRA by the filing deadline each year (typically April 15). WebIt is a tax on the unrelated business income received by a tax-exempt account such as an IRA. Most alternative assets that are placed in a Self-Directed IRA generate passive income, which is exempt from UBIT. These assets allow investors to enjoy tax-deferred (Traditional) or tax-free (Roth) retirement benefits.
